The victims and their families can seek justice through mesothelioma lawsuits. Settlements can be used to be used to pay for the cost of treatment, lost wages and noneconomic damages such as pain and suffering.

The goal of a lawsuit is to come to an agreement before going to court or winning a judgment. There are several steps to the process.

Statute of limitations

The time frame for filing a claim is limited for those diagnosed with mesothelioma. This window, also known as a statute of limitations, is determined by the state where they reside and may vary between states. It is in the victim’s best interest to file a lawsuit prior to the expiration date.

Statutes of limitations are meant to stop state and local courts from becoming overwhelmed with claims. They also help preserve evidence and protect defendants from unfair legal actions. Asbestos victims are usually required to file lawsuits within one year following their diagnosis. However, an attorney for mesothelioma will determine if they could be eligible for an extension or exception to this rule.

The deadlines for filing personal injury and wrongful deaths claims differ from state to state. In certain states, the clock begins when the mesothelioma patient has been diagnosed with the disease. However, in other states, the time period begins after the death of a loved one.

Since asbestos-related symptoms can take anywhere from 20 to 50 years to be developed, mesothelioma statutes limitation differ from other personal injury lawsuits. It is important that mesothelioma lawsuit settlement patients file their lawsuits as soon as they are able to.

Mesothelioma patients must comply with the statutes of limitations that apply to their state, however they can also pursue funds through other options for asbestos compensation. For instance, bankruptcy trusts set up by asbestos product manufacturers that have gone bankrupt are intended to pay victims. Many of these trusts have different limitations than those that are imposed by state laws.

A knowledgeable mesothelioma lawyer will explain a victim's individual state's laws regarding statutes of limitations and assist the plaintiff file their lawsuit in the right jurisdiction. They can determine if a victim is eligible to file a lawsuit in another state with a less restrictive limitation period. They can also help victims and their family members apply for benefits from programs for veterans and other government resources.

Discovery Period

When a person is diagnosed with mesothelioma their legal team will begin compiling information about asbestos exposure as well as medical records. They will then find potential defendants and write an official complaint. The lawsuit is then sent to the defendants, who have a short time to respond. When a response has been received, the case is moved to the discovery phase.

In the discovery phase in the discovery stage, both parties can exchange information and proof through interrogatories and requests for documentation. Depositions are also a possibility. In certain instances, attorneys might interview family members and coworkers as well as employers of the victim in order to gather more information. The typical timeframe is 3-4 months.

Once the attorneys have collected all the relevant information and evidence, they'll begin to prepare the case for trial. They will, for instance decide who will be called to testify in the behalf of the victim. They will also prepare evidence for a jury presentation. They will also review potential asbestos companies and their financial assets to determine which are most likely to be financially responsible for the mesothelioma lawsuit.

The majority of victims settle their claims since a mesothelioma suit can be expensive. Settlements for mesothelioma allow victims to receive compensation quickly and can be paid in a lump sum or monthly installments.

Some victims may be able to claim compensation from bankruptcy trust funds established by companies whose negligence caused their asbestos exposure. A mesothelioma lawyer who is experienced will have extensive experience working with these funds and can help patients receive the money they need.

Settlements

While every mesothelioma situation is unique On average, patients receive over $1 million from their settlement. This compensation can help victims pay for mesothelioma treatment costs at specialized centers. The compensation could also be used to pay for lost earnings, loss companionship, or other expenses. Additionally mesothelioma settlements may help to alleviate financial hardships for patients and their families.

The amount of the compensation offered can differ based on the degree of an individual's exposure to asbestos as well as the type of asbestos employed in their workplace and whether they were exposed to more than one asbestos-containing product. Furthermore the amount of liability and negligence on the part of the defendant determines the amount of settlement.

The majority of mesothelioma cases are filed as personal injury lawsuits or wrongful death lawsuits, which are handled differently from class action lawsuits. Class action lawsuits mix several cases into one suit, which is then heard by only one judge. However, this process is more time-consuming than individual suits, and doesn't guarantee that mesothelioma victims will be compensated more.

A mesothelioma attorney will examine the facts of a specific victim's case to determine the accountable parties and prepare the appropriate legal documents. This could take several months. After the filing, it's up to the defendants to respond. The defendants will have an amount of time in which to reply or be automatically ruled out. The discovery period may also be extended to a full year as both parties collect information and prepare for trial.

Mesothelioma lawyers will work to negotiate an equitable settlement prior to the case going to trial. Trials can delay the process of submitting a mesothelioma case and there is no guarantee that plaintiffs will receive a favorable verdict. A lot of mesothelioma cases are settled outside of court due to the fact that the victims receive a guaranteed amount of compensation. Some of the mesothelioma judgments and settlements include $250 million for a former worker who passed away from mesothelioma of the pleural layer; $117 million to woman who was awarded a wrongful death judgment for asbestos against Johnson & Johnson because their products containing talcum powder caused her death; and $36,000,000 for a former auto technician who was diagnosed with mesothelioma after working at an Ford Motor Company facility.

Trial

Because mesothelioma can be a fatal disease, any compensation from a lawsuit can help victims and their families who have financial difficulties. A lawsuit can also hold asbestos companies accountable for obfuscating asbestos risks and putting profits over the safety of its users. Asbestos exposure can cause serious, life-threatening illnesses like mesothelioma or lung cancer.

Asbestos lawyers will employ an array of legal arguments and evidence in order to establish the liability of asbestos-related companies. They will also take into account the effects asbestos can have on their clients, such as the loss of income due to the time off work to attend treatment or the care of loved family members. Compensation from a lawsuit can ensure that those suffering from mesothelioma or other asbestos-related diseases have a stable future.

Many mesothelioma patients are unable to work due to their illness and have to rely on their family members to provide support. The legal process can be lengthy and difficult for families to handle. As a result, it is crucial that victims seek legal advice as soon as possible to get the compensation they deserve.

Most mesothelioma cases will be handled as personal injury lawsuits instead of the wrongful death lawsuits. Although the use of class action suits was common in the early days of asbestos awareness, mesothelioma lawyers and judges are now of the opinion that individual lawsuits are more effective. Multiple mesothelioma lawsuits are typically consolidated into a single trial. However, each case is still handled separately.

The defendants usually settle mesothelioma cases prior to trial, as they are aware that a verdict could be significant and they may end up paying a higher amount. An experienced mesothelioma attorney will know the tactics of defendants and negotiate an equitable settlement for their client.

The number of defendants involved in a mesothelioma case can influence the amount of settlement. asbestos patients must ensure that their lawyer has an extensive list of asbestos companies and their level of liability. The degree and severity of the mesothelioma sufferer's condition can affect the amount of settlement. The reason is that more advanced stages of mesothelioma require more expensive treatment and care.
